Shirakawago
Our English speaking driver will take you directly to the hamlet of Shirakawago. The UNESCO village of Shirakawa-go is nestled in the Japanese alps. You will spend 1 and half hours here, exploring the town and taking in lunch. Crossing the spectacular pedestrian bridge across the Sho river, your senses will be filled with the sounds and smells of authentic rural life. This fairy-tale village is bound to inspire you as one of Japans most picturesque sites.
